引言
随着互联网的普及和网络安全问题的日益突出,网络攻击手段也在不断演变。其中,分布式拒绝服务(DDoS)攻击中的CC攻击(Challenge Collapsar攻击)因其隐蔽性和破坏力而备受关注。本文将深入解析CC攻击的原理、特点以及应对策略。
一、CC攻击概述
1.1 定义
CC攻击,全称为Challenge Collapsar攻击,是一种利用正常用户请求来耗尽服务器资源的攻击方式。攻击者通过伪造大量用户请求,使服务器在短时间内无法处理正常用户请求,从而达到拒绝服务的目的。
1.2 原理
CC攻击主要利用了HTTP协议的漏洞,通过伪造用户请求,向服务器发送大量合法请求,使服务器资源耗尽。攻击者通常会利用代理服务器、僵尸网络等手段,实现攻击的隐蔽性和大规模性。
二、CC攻击的特点
2.1 隐蔽性强
CC攻击通过伪造用户请求,难以被传统防火墙和入侵检测系统识别,具有很强的隐蔽性。
2.2 破坏力大
CC攻击能够迅速耗尽服务器资源,导致正常用户无法访问,对网站和企业的运营造成严重影响。
2.3 难以防御
由于CC攻击的隐蔽性和破坏力,传统的网络安全防御手段难以有效应对。
三、CC攻击的应对策略
3.1 防火墙策略
- 配置防火墙规则:根据服务器访问日志,分析正常用户访问模式,设置合理的防火墙规则,过滤掉异常请求。
- 利用防火墙的访问控制功能:限制特定IP地址或IP段对服务器的访问,降低攻击风险。
3.2入侵检测与防御系统
- 部署入侵检测系统:实时监测网络流量,发现异常行为并及时报警。
- 利用入侵防御系统:对异常流量进行过滤和阻断,降低攻击风险。
3.3 服务器优化
- 优化服务器配置:提高服务器性能,降低资源消耗。
- 优化Web应用:优化代码,提高响应速度,降低服务器压力。
3.4 增强带宽
- 购买更高带宽:提高服务器带宽,降低因带宽不足导致的拒绝服务风险。
- 使用CDN技术:将部分流量分发到CDN节点,减轻服务器压力。
3.5 增强用户验证
- 引入验证码:防止自动化攻击。
- 限制请求频率:限制同一IP地址的请求频率,降低攻击风险。
四、总结
CC攻击作为一种隐蔽性强、破坏力大的网络攻击手段,对网络安全构成了严重威胁。本文通过对CC攻击的原理、特点及应对策略的分析,旨在帮助企业和个人提高网络安全防护能力。在实际应用中,应根据自身情况,综合运用多种防御手段,确保网络安全。
